About This Item
Cambridge, MA: Houghton and Mifflin/Riverside Press, 1881. Book. Fine. Hardcover. 16mo, green cloth covered boards elaborately decorated in black with gilt titles and spine titles. All edges stained red. Neat prior owner name on ffep, else fine. A beautiful very tight, very fresh cloth, bright sparkling gilt and decoration and a solid rich red edge staining. A remarkably well preserved copy. FINE..
